The Venezuelan Sylph (Aglaiocercus berlepschi) is a bird species in the family Trochilidae (hummingbirds), within the order Caprimulgiformes (nightjars & swifts). Recorded measurements include a wingspan of 11.9 cm and a weight of 5 g. The IUCN Red List classifies it as Vulnerable.

A spectacular hummingbird closely related to Long-tailed Sylph, endemic to the coastal mountains of northern Venezuela. Males have long violet-blue tail streamers. Nectarivore of cloud forest. Sometimes considered a subspecies of Long-tailed Sylph. Very limited range.

Habitat & Range
Rentang Geografis
Endemic to the coastal mountains of north-central Venezuela in cloud forest. 1,200–2,400 m. Resident.
Diet & Feeding
Nectarivore of Venezuelan Andes cloud forest; visits Ericaceae and Fuchsia blooms. Takes small insects and spiders.

Suara
Kicauan
Rough, buzzy chatter with energetic rhythm; coarse notes delivered rapidly with distinctive raw texture near nest.
